Becoming a Certified Professional in Vehicle Control Systems demonstrates a high level of expertise in a rapidly evolving field. The certification validates your understanding of advanced driver-assistance systems (ADAS), autonomous driving technology, and the intricate interplay of software and hardware within vehicles.
Learning outcomes for this prestigious certification typically include mastering embedded systems, understanding sensor fusion techniques, and gaining proficiency in control algorithms and their application in vehicle dynamics. Successful candidates demonstrate a comprehensive grasp of cybersecurity within the automotive context, a critical aspect of modern vehicle control systems.

Certified Professional in Vehicle Control Systems (CPVCS) certification holds significant weight in today's UK automotive market. The increasing demand for advanced driver-assistance systems (ADAS) and autonomous vehicles fuels the need for skilled professionals. According to the Society of Motor Manufacturers and Traders (SMMT), the UK automotive sector employs over 850,000 people, with a significant portion involved in vehicle technology. This figure is expected to grow as electric and autonomous vehicle development accelerates. The CPVCS designation ensures professionals possess the necessary expertise in areas like embedded systems, sensor fusion, and control algorithms, making them highly sought-after.
